Fun Shoe

CJacobs posted:

Am I the only one that gets absolutely horrible lag when it starts raining and I'm in like the middle of a forest or something? I go from very very good fps to the equivalent of me trying to play the game on a toaster. All I can do is wait for night, sleep in a bed, and wait for it to go away.

You might want to mess around with Optifine. There are a bunch of versions with varying degrees of performance and appearance tweaks, but all of them have the option to disable/enable both the rainfall and rain splash effects which may be slowing down your system.

Just be sure to install on a clean minecraft.jar. You don't have to worry about patching for HD textures or custom water/lava, as Optifine takes care of that as well.
